The Glasgow Gallery of Photography is showcasing the work of photographers from the UK and Internationally in an exhibition with the theme of Portraiture.
If you would like to see a wide range of images exploring this theme, taken by photographers from around the globe, then please come to our High Street Gallery throughout the months of May and June.
